  • Patent number: 10805400
    Abstract: Exemplary embodiments are disclosed of apparatus and methods for monitoring and controlling distributed machines. In an exemplary embodiment, a network includes machines each having sensor(s) and/or actuator(s). Each machine has a node resident on the machine and/or in communication with the machine and that provides raw data from the sensor(s) and/or actuator(s). Each node has a network interface, and a processor and memory configured as a node agent to embed the raw data in message(s) without reformatting the raw data. An engine receives and reformats messages from the node agents without reformatting raw data embedded in the messages. The engine directs the reformatted messages including the raw data to user device(s) for use in managing machine activity and/or status. The engine also sends a message from a user device to a node of a given machine, for use in controlling activity and/or status of the given machine.

  • Publication number: 20170078896
    Abstract: According to various aspects, exemplary embodiments are disclosed of systems and methods for dynamic configuration of wireless clients and infrastructure in wireless networks, to tune client performance. A network embodiment includes a wireless network infrastructure and a plurality of devices having clients integrated therewith and configured for wireless communication via the wireless infrastructure and for communication with a server. Each client may acquire data relevant to network conditions affecting performance by the client in the network, and may send the acquired data to the server. Based on the acquired data, the server sends instruction to one or more of the clients via the wireless infrastructure to adjust operating parameter(s) to tune client performance in the network.
